INDUSTRY – SAD 9 administrators and representatives from the Board of Directors will come to Industry on Monday night to present the proposed budget for the 2003-2004 fiscal year.
The meeting will be held at 6:30 p.m. April 28 at the Industry Town Hall.
The board recently announced that the proposed budget is $21,239,979, a 2.3 percent increase over last year.
At the meeting, district representatives will explain the increases to area taxpayers and listen to recommendations that will be considered when the 15-member board convenes to set the final budget that will go before votes in early June.
Budget presentations will be held in Wilton on May 5 and in Vienna and New Vineyard in early May.
